These are the appraiser members or NAJA in Wisconsin, however three are "candidates" which is not necessarily the expertis level you require.  THe one in Milwaukee may be the pick of the four although you have to clarify if this person is "independent" or a retailer who also does appraising.

You can visit the ISA and ASA websites for possibly a couple other choices.

Other than a very small number of AGS-ICGA members, you will find all the rest of AGS "appraisers" are affiliated with retail stores and not "Independent".  They can be highly qualified, but the potential of bias is there even when they are acting in good faith.

AGS-ICGA's are certainly a great additional choice if one is nearby.
